Chapter 12 Information System Development

A system is a set of components that interact to achieve a common goal. A system development is a set of activities used to build an information system. System development activities can be grouped into larger categories called phases. The system development life cycle can contain five phases which are planning, analysis, design, implementation, and operation support and security. System development should involve representatives from each department in which the proposed system will be used. Some data and information gathering techniques are review documentation, observe, and survey.
